Sorry man, but playing at BYU does not equate to promoting the church
Collin, and other athletes or students, can be just as effective representatives of the church and of Christ at another school.

An awesome example of this is Justin Bean, who played at Utah State and is now playing in Europe. He was successful at Utah State and also very open about his testimony of the Savior.

It looks different for everyone, but attending BYU is ABSOLUTELY not even near the top of the list of every individual’s path to discipleship and promoting the gospel of Jesus Christ. It can be an effective tool, and it is the right thing for some people.


I cheer for the cougs just like most on this board, but I cringe when people take this view that playing for or attending BYU is somehow more “righteous” or a “higher path” or says they “believe that a nonmember who plays at Byu for four years promotes the church more than someone who goes on a mission and play somewhere else”. This “holier than thou” mentality is what bugs other fans about BYU, and thus, actually detracts from the image of Christ’s restored church.
